<p>Last year, Might and Magic: Clash of Heroes hit the DS and was a surprising hit for Ubisoft.  The title took the Might and Magic brand and fused it together with an anime style, setting up the title for a new audience that might not be as familiar with the Might and Magic brand.</p>
<p>A year later, the title is now coming to both the Xbox Live Arcade and Playstation Network, although we do not have a pricing structure in place for it.  Might and Magic: Clash of Heroes will sport multiplayer battles as well as a co-op feature for those that want to team up to fight the enemy.</p>

I don&#8217;t want to say &#8216;I told you so&#8217;&#8230;<br />
Do you remember a few weeks ago, when the everyone in the entire world said that <a href="http://www.aeropause.com/2010/02/ubisoft-drm-explained-gamers-are-screwed/">Ubisoft&#8217;s new DRM</a> &#8211; you remember, the stuff which requires you to be connected to the internet <em>all the time</em> if you want to play a Ubisoft game on the PC &#8211; was an inexorably appalling idea, the sort of ejacta dreamed up by some coked-up executive desperate to stem the flow of piracy who clearly hasn&#8217;t grasped the idea that if you make it easier to pirate than to buy legitimately, you might lose customers? Do you remember that? Remember how Ubisoft said it couldn&#8217;t be cracked (<a href="http://www.theinquirer.net/inquirer/news/1595262/ubisoft-drm-cracked">it could</a>). Do you also remember how they said something to the effect of &#8216;the servers won&#8217;t go down&#8217;? &#8216;It&#8217;ll all be fine, trust us?&#8217; Well guess what? <em>The servers are down</em>.<br />
<span id="more-29718"></span><br />
 If I could type this with glee, I would. There&#8217;s <a href="http://forums.ubi.com/eve/forums/a/tpc/f/4721051016/m/7481010838/p/1">a rather long thread in the Ubisoft forums</a> which consists of people saying rather hostile things towards Ubisoft and their DRM policy, and even when a <a href="http://forums.ubi.com/eve/forums/a/tpc/f/4721051016/m/7481010838?r=6531081838#6531081838">Ubisoft press officer </a>issued a rather vague &#8217;sorry, we&#8217;re doing what we can&#8217; statement in the thread, people didn&#8217;t seem to calm down. Quite the opposite, in fact. Choice quotes include:</p>
<blockquote><p>THIS IS REALLY DRIVING ME MAD NOW! I HAVEN&#8217;T BEEN ABLE TO PLAY AT ALL TODAY! DON&#8217;T SELL YOUR ****ING GAMES IF PEOPLE CAN&#8217;T PLAY THEM!</p></blockquote>
<p>from someone called LadyRinsun and this</p>
<blockquote><p>I am 100% returning this game tomorrow! i have lost an entire weekend trying over and over to play this. I urge everyone to return this shambolic cack. Someone is bound to get around your DRM soon. I&#8217;ll just wait for that! Ubi&#8230;.you deserve to make massive losses on this, bad forward thinking.</p></blockquote>
<p> from mattymcrae1979! </p>
<p>Now, before you accuse me of dancing on a grave (so to speak), I&#8217;m obviously not pleased that people can&#8217;t play their copies of AC2. What I am happy about is that all the problems with Ubisoft&#8217;s quite frankly cretinous and moronic DRM strategy are floating to the surface <em>immediately</em>, and consumers, not just the press, are up in arms about it. It&#8217;ll discourage them from pursuing it with such gusto in future. I only feel sorry for all the devs and PR people who have to try and defend this indefensible tripe. </p>

<p>The new screenshots and video from Silent Hunter V: Battle of the Atlantic shows off the cramped quarters of the inside of a 1940&#8217;s U-boat and how you would interact with the crew.  From inside the ship, you will have the ability to praise or chastise crew members, along with alloting skill points to better their actions on the sub.</p>
<p>We also get to see a small sampling of the main feature of the Silent Hunter series, which is the dynamic campaign.  No two campaigns in Silent Hunter V will play out the same, as the campaign can change on the fly due to numerous battles happening on the battlefield.  You are not the only sub fighting the war, and your battles will link in with other AI ships and subs and how they win or lose their battles.  It works really well, and going off of previous releases, Silent Hunter V is shaping up to be another solid release from Ubisoft.</p>

<p>Ubisoft has announced that their dynamic WWII submarine simulation, Silent Hunter 5: Battle of the Atlantic, will come in a Gold Edition that will gain players some nice little bonuses for those that decide to pick it, over the standard edition.</p>
<p>The Gold Edition will net players a nice operations manual in PDF format, that will hold 110 pages of information on the boats and submarines that will be in the game, with pictorials and information on each.  Yeah, its not a hard binder like games of the past might of come with, but it is about as good as we will get in the digital age.  The other reason it does not come with a hard bound book is because the Gold Edition is only available via digital download.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a rel="attachment wp-att-28848" href="http://www.aeropause.com/2010/02/ubisoft-drm-explained-gamers-are-screwed/assassins_creed_2_cover/"><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-28848" title="Assassins_Creed_2_cover" src="http://www.aeropause.com/wordpress/archives/images/2010/02/Assassins_Creed_2_cover.jpg" alt="" width="177" height="220" /></a>In our last podcast, we talked a little bit about the new DRM scheme that Ubisoft was going to take regarding their PC game releases.  At the time, there were lots of rumors and innuendo, but nothing completely concrete.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.computerandvideogames.com/article.php?id=235290&amp;site=pcg" target="_blank">Now with early review copies hitting some sites</a>, it seems that we have some clarity on how the DRM will work, and it is leaning towards the &#8220;sounds good on paper, but extremely flawed in practice&#8221; route.</p>
<p>First and foremost is how the system works.  As it stands, Settlers 7 and Assassin&#8217;s Creed II will be the first games from Ubisoft to use this system.  It should be assumed that it will be in Splinter Cell: Conviction as well next month.  The system will require users to create an Ubisoft account, and install a front end Ubisoft application that will run in the background everytime an Ubisoft game is launched.</p>
<p><span id="more-28847"></span></p>
<p>When you load up a game the application will run as normal, and the user should see no differences with the game.  Saving your game works just like any other game, as it will create a save file on your local hard drive, most likely somewhere in the My Documents directory.</p>
<p>However, when you quit your game, your save games will upload to the Ubisoft servers, and will be tied to your account.  This option can be turned off, if you choose to take that option.  So, people like myself, who thought there would be no local save option, have been proven wrong, with one huge caviat.</p>
<p>It appears that you will not be able to play an Ubisoft game if your lose connection to the Ubisoft servers.  This connection works both ways.  If the Ubisoft servers go down, you cannot play your game, as it will not load.  If your Internet connection goes down, you will again, be locked out from playing.  Even worse is if you are in the middle of a game, and you somehow lose contact with the Ubisoft servers, the game stops running, and you lose any progress from your last save point.</p>
<p>I get that companies want to protect their games, but using a system like this without any means to play the game without a connection to Ubisoft, aka Big Brother, just screws the legitimate customer out of a good gaming experience.  Most DRM systems like this, ie. Steam, at least allow people to play offline if they lose their connection to Steam.  And as most people know, Internet connections are never known to be 100% reliable.  Unless you have an infallable Internet connection, and Ubisoft has fault free servers, this will only end bad for both Ubisoft and the consumer.  However, if this is a ploy by Ubisoft to move people to console gaming, they may have finally found the golden bullet, because after my third or fourth disconnect, I may end up just killing the game off of my hard drive.</p>
